A method is described for reducing the temperature rise associated with sunlight exposure of non-metallic substrates, more particularly heat sensitive polymeric substrates. The method involves coating the substrate with a coating composition comprising a film-forming polymer and an effective amount of an infrared reflective pigment, said coating composition having a CIELAB L* value of up to 70 and resulting in the coated substrate reflecting at least 45 percent of impinging infrared energy. Also described is a coated article prepared the aforedescribed method. |
